Nurses and Artificial Intelligence (AI)

Technology has contributed to drastic changes in various fields including healthcare and nursing. Particularly, the use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in healthcare setting have changed how care is administered. AI makes it possible to improve diagnostic precision, treatment outcomes, as well as faster and more efficient workflows, leading to better patient care. The implementation of AI innovations in healthcare is certain to revolutionize health care operations in areas such as treatment, diagnosis, and data analytics.

Support for Nursing Professionals

Today, nursing professionals play a very critical role in the provision of patient care of the highest possible quality, and the involvement of AI in this process becomes a great support in their workflow and enhances their decision-making (Sharma, 2021). AI-enabled tools have a tremendous effect on saving nurses' time. Caring for patients and promptly identifying any risk is ensured by Clinical decision support systems, and final plans are compiled due to the effort of the nurses.

In addition, AI-built chatbots and virtual assistant robots mechanize routine tasks, leaving nurses with more hands-on time with patient care (Sharma 2021). AI technologies enable nurses to be faster more accurate, and provide patient-oriented healthcare by boosting professional efficiency, improving patient outcomes, and creating a patient-centered approach to healthcare delivery.
